Starting Point and Early Morning Departure

Your day begins at 7:30 am at the south gate of Lijiang Ancient Town, where a friendly English-speaking guide awaits. The early start is necessary to make the most of the daylight hours and avoid midday crowds. Expect a comfortable bus ride heading towards Qiaotou Town, which is the common starting point for hikes in Tiger Leaping Gorge.

First Leg: Hike from 14KM Point to Bendiwan Village

The hike kicks off from the 14KM Point, where you’ll start trekking along the mountain road. This section offers a balanced mix of rugged terrain and accessible paths, suitable for most physically fit travelers. The trail is known for its dramatic views, so be prepared for a mix of flat stretches and some incline.

Rest at Half-way Guesthouse

A highlight of this tour is the rest stop at the Half-way Guesthouse, perched above the gorge with a balcony facing Jade Dragon Snow Mountain. Here, you’ll have the chance to relax and absorb some of the most spectacular scenery. The guesthouse offers a comfortable break point, and many find their view to be worth the ascent.

Final Descent to Tinas Guesthouse

The hiking trail continues down to Tinas Guesthouse, where you can enjoy more views and perhaps a quick snack before heading back. The descent is often the most scenic part of the trek, as you get a closer look at the gorge’s massive walls and rushing waters below.

Return Options and End of Tour

From Tinas, you’ll take a private bus back to either Lijiang or Shangri-la, depending on your choice. The tour concludes at the South Gate of Lijiang Old Town or Moonshine Square in Shangri-la, giving you flexibility to explore more or head directly to your next destination.

Practical Tips for Travelers

1 Day Tiger Leaping Gorge Hiking Tour from Lijiang - Practical Tips for Travelers

  • Wear comfortable hiking shoes and dress in layers; the weather can be unpredictable in the mountains.
  • Bring s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ses for protection against the sun.
  • Pack a small backpack with snacks if you want extra energy beyond the provided water.
  • Arrive early at the meeting point to ensure a smooth start.
  • Be prepared for some physical activity—this is an outdoor hike, not a leisurely walk.
